IBDQ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2019 in Review
81 of the 4,621 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in iShares iBonds Dec 2025 Term Corporate ETF (IBDQ) for Q1 2019, worth a combined $246M — down 13% from $285M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 18 funds opened new IBDQ positions and 8 closed out — a net gain of 10 holders — while 31 added to existing stakes and 17 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Jane Street, opening a new position worth an estimated $3.79M. The largest seller was Capital Advisors Inc, cutting an estimated $40.9M.
